⤵️ Downloads page scaffold
This commit is contained in:
@@ -51,12 +51,23 @@ const AirDCPPSocketComponent = (): ReactElement => {
|
||||
});
|
||||
},
|
||||
);
|
||||
// download complete listener
|
||||
await airDCPPConfiguration.airDCPPState.socket.addListener(
|
||||
`transfers`,
|
||||
"transfer_completed",
|
||||
async (transferData) => {
|
||||
console.log(transferData)
|
||||
},
|
||||
);
|
||||
console.log(
|
||||
"[AirDCPP]: Listener registered - listening to queue bundle download ticks",
|
||||
);
|
||||
console.log(
|
||||
"[AirDCPP]: Listener registered - listening to queue bundle changes",
|
||||
);
|
||||
console.log(
|
||||
"[AirDCPP]: Listener registered - listening to transfer completion",
|
||||
);
|
||||
}
|
||||
};
|
||||
foo();
|
||||
|
||||
@@ -16,7 +16,7 @@ export const Downloads = (props: IDownloadsProps): ReactElement => {
|
||||
} = airDCPPConfiguration;
|
||||
const dispatch = useDispatch();
|
||||
|
||||
const AirDCPPTransfers = useSelector(
|
||||
const airDCPPTransfers = useSelector(
|
||||
(state: RootState) => state.airdcpp.transfers,
|
||||
);
|
||||
useEffect(() => {
|
||||
@@ -46,8 +46,10 @@ export const Downloads = (props: IDownloadsProps): ReactElement => {
|
||||
);
|
||||
}
|
||||
}, [socket]);
|
||||
|
||||
|
||||
// const getAllDownloads = useCallback(() => {});
|
||||
return <pre>{JSON.stringify(AirDCPPTransfers, null, 2)}</pre>;
|
||||
return <pre>{JSON.stringify(airDCPPTransfers, null, 2)}</pre>;
|
||||
};
|
||||
|
||||
export default Downloads;
|
||||
|
||||
Reference in New Issue
Block a user